Workload Balancing Among Virtual Machines For Next Generation Platform-as-a-Service Using CloudSim

Cloud Sim has produced meaningful simulation results for various application platforms over the years.However,it has not been effectively analyzed in evolving Cloud Computing services such as Next Generation Platform-as-a-service(NGPaa S).Therefore,in this research two provisioning policies were chosen and a design was implemented to evaluate virtual machine performances against various resource allocations using the Short Job First(SJF)algorithm.The experimental results show that:(1)load balancing and task scheduling using the SJF algorithm produces a maximum execution time which is less that 90 s,proving the efficiency of this algorithm especially when fully utilizing cloud resources;(2)jobs are queued with the smallest execution time being given higher priority and placed first.Then jobs with the longest execution time are placed last and given the lowest priority.In reference to the above Load balancing is done to ensure all tasks are performed efficiently to minimize overheads.
